| dc.description.abstract | A theoretical model for the nonlinear-optical response of complex organic compound solutions in conditions of proton phototransfer has been developed. The possibility to realize optical control over the spectroscopic and optical characteristics of a solution by the photoinduced pH of the me dium has been demonstrated. | ru |
